Details of Disappearance:
On July 24, 2015, Austin and his friend Perry went on a fishing trip in Austin’s boat. Both boys were experienced boaters. They texted their parents at 11:00 a.m. and bought gas at 1:30 p.m. Their last message said they were in trouble. A storm hit them a few hours later.

They never came home. Their parents reported them missing at 5:00 p.m., and a search began. Their boat was spotted several times, eventually found in March 2017 near Bermuda. The boat’s battery was off, the key was in the “off” position, and Austin’s phone and fishing gear were on board, but some items were missing. The phone was damaged, and investigators couldn’t get any information from it.

Florida investigated Austin’s family for possible neglect, focusing on his stepfather. Although there was enough evidence to charge him, no charges were filed. Perry’s mother sued Austin’s family for wrongful death, claiming their negligence caused Perry’s death.

Austin and Perry’s bodies were never found, but they are presumed to have died at sea. The families, once friends, became estranged after the boys’ disappearance.
